bdqnghi / llvm create cfg.sh
Created April 17, 2017 17:20
create CFG with llvm
#!/bin/bash
# create .bc file
clang -emit-llvm -c testcfg.c
# create .dot file
opt -dot-cfg testcfg.bc
# cteate png,pdf
dot -Tpng -o main.png cfg.main.dot

Learn the LLVM C++ API by example.

The easiest way to start using the LLVM C++ API by example is to have LLVM generate the API usage for a given code sample. In this example it will emit the code required to rebuild the test.c sample by using LLVM:

$ clang -c -emit-llvm test.c -o test.ll
$ llc -march=cpp test.ll -o test.cpp

Tensorflow Auto-Encoder Implementation
""" Deep Auto-Encoder implementation
An auto-encoder works as follows:
Data of dimension k is reduced to a lower dimension j using a matrix multiplication:
softmax(W*x + b) = x'
where W is matrix from R^k --> R^j
A reconstruction matrix W' maps back from R^j --> R^k
